Helen I Ostrander 1905 - 2003

Helen I Ostrander was born on October 6, 1905, and died at age 97 years old on March 20, 2003. Family, friend, or fan, this family history biography is for you to remember Helen I Ostrander.

In 1905, in the year that Helen I Ostrander was born, the first movie theater opened in the United States in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ania. It was the first theater to show nothing but movies - silent films. Two men, John P. Harris and his brother-in-law Harry Davis, opened the Nickelodeon on Smithfield Street - charging 5 cents for admission. The first day, 450 people watched movies at the new theater - on the second day, more than 1500 people stood in line to get in.

In 1945, Helen was 40 years old when on May 7th, the Supreme Court ruled in the case of Jewell Ridge Coal Corp. v. United Mine Workers of America. The Court ruled that the underground travel time of coal miners was compensable work time under the Fair Labor Standards Act.
